Understanding ADHD
ADHD is characterized by symptoms such as:
InattentionHyperactivityImpulsiveness
These symptoms can trigger substantial disturbances in life, impacting scholastic efficiency, expert life, and relationships. The specific reason for ADHD is still not fully understood, but it likely outcomes from a mix of hereditary, environmental, and neurological elements.

Online testing for ADHD is becoming increasingly popular due to its benefit and ease of access. Lots of people might choose to start with an online assessment before looking for a formal diagnosis. These tests can help individuals determine whether they must pursue more assessment with a health care expert.
How Does Online Testing Work?1. Self-Assessment Questionnaires
Numerous sites offer self-assessment questionnaires created to examine ADHD symptoms. These frequently include multiple-choice questions that ask about an individual's behavior in different circumstances.
2. Scoring and Interpretation
As soon as finished, the survey provides a score, normally on a scale that suggests the possibility of ADHD. Interpretation generally involves a breakdown of the results, typically classified by symptom type (in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ity).
3. Recommendations
Many online tests conclude with suggestions, which might include:

Even if an online test suggests a high likelihood of ADHD, it's necessary to consult a healthcare professional for a detailed examination. Signs that suggest the requirement for expert help consist of:
Persistent struggles at work or schoolDifficulty preserving relationshipsSymptoms affecting daily functioning significantlyRegular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Are online ADHD tests reliable?
While online tests can provide insight, they are not conclusive. A professional diagnosis needs a thorough evaluation.
2. How long do online ADHD tests take?
Most online assessments take between 10 to 30 minutes, depending upon the intricacy of the questions.
3. Can adults take ADHD tests online?
Yes, online tests are available for both kids and adults, dealing with symptoms specific to different age.
4. What takes place after taking an online test?
Based on the results, individuals may get recommendations for seeking additional assessment or guidance on handling symptoms.
5. Is there an expense for online ADHD tests?
Many online tests are free, however some may charge a fee for more thorough assessments.
